Bella ballerina in the feminine and bello ballerino in the masculine are literal Italian equivalents of the English phrase "beautiful dancer." The second-mentioned example also may translate into English as "handsome dancer." The respective pronunciations will be "BEL-la BAL-ley-REE-na" in the feminine and "BEL-lo BAL-ley-REE-no" in the masculine in Italian.

A ballerina.The term "ballerina" refers to a PRINCIPAL dancer in a ballet company, not any girl who takes ballet. Although now the term seems to apply to any little lady in the craft. The real term (though little-known) for a female dancer other than the principal dancer is "danseuse."--A MALE Ballet Dancer, Dane Youssef

Ballerina is an Italian equivalent of the English phrase "female dancer."Specifically, the Italian word is a feminine noun. Its singular definite article la means "the." Its singular indefinite article una means "a, one."The pronunciation is "BAHL-leh-REE-nah."
